21st Century Cures Act
21st Century Cures Act Resource Center General Information The 21st Century Cures Act is a federal mandate which promotes the provision of electronic patient data as efficiently as possible. The goal of the Cures Act is to ensure patients and others receive information faster and more efficiently. It prohibits interfering with access, exchange, or use of health information unless an exception applies.
